How to unload solar PV modules pallet?

Use ≥ 8m and ≤ 11m belts for unloading the Solar PV Modules Pallet. Ensure the sling's length is evenly distributed on both sides to prevent tilting or excessive tension that could damage the modules. Keep the box balanced during lifting to avoid tilting and ensure safe handling.

Can you walk on a LONGi Solar PV module?

DO NOT stand or walk on PV modules. Prior to beginning installation, review the Installation Manual for LONGi Solar PV Modules. Do not carry a module alone; always use two people to lift and carry. Do not drill holes in the frame of the module.

How to stacked PV modules?

The unpacked PV modules should be placed flat on the pallet. The stacked quantity should not be more than 16 pieces. Be sure to place the first module with the front side up and the others with the front side facing down. Step 1: Check the pallet list for all module information. Step 2: Cut the green straps.

How to transport multiple PV modules?

Mechanical equipment should always be used when transporting multiple modules. The unpacked PV modules should be placed flat on the pallet. The stacked quantity should not be more than 16 pieces. Be sure to place the first module with the front side up and the others with the front side facing down.
